Administrative Director, RN ED.
Full-Time.
East Boston, MA.
The Emergency Department Administrative Director oversees, with the Emergency Department Medical Director, the daily operations of a busy 24/7 satellite emergency facility, expected to serve 35,000 patients this year from a culturally and linguistically diverse patient population. The EBNHC satellite emergency facility is being renovated to better serve our East Boston community for any urgent needs. This role is predominantly administrative in nature; this full-time position also includes clinical practice requirements. An experienced Emergency Medicine nurse manager, master’s prepared (MBA/MNA) nurse manager, or Nurse Practitioner/Physician Assistant with extensive clinical and administrative experience in Emergency Medicine is welcomed.
Under the guidance of the senior clinical management team and in collaboration with the Emergency Department Medical Director, the Administrative Director will be responsible for the development, implementation, and evaluation of the department’s ongoing service delivery system and redesign efforts.
